How Fafabiotic Products Work:A Microbiome-Centered Approach

How Fafabiotic Products Work:
A Microbiome-Centered Approach

At Fafabiotic, our formulations are based on a foundational principle in human biology:

The human body is composed of more microbial cells than human cells.
This microbial ecosystem — especially the skin microbiome — plays a critical role in skin health, resilience, and function.

Rather than layering on synthetic ingredients to mask symptoms, our approach is to develop viable microbial formulations that communicate directly with the skin’s native microbiome. The goal is to support the skin’s innate capacity to regulate inflammation, strengthen barrier function, and maintain homeostasis.

Viable Probiotics: Function Through Live Activity

Many topical “probiotic” products contain lysed bacteria, ferments, or postbiotics. These may have some biological activity, but they do not replicate the interactions initiated by living cells.

Each Fafabiotic product contains a single, well-characterized bacterial strain, chosen for its compatibility with skin physiology and its ability to remain viable through packaging, activation, and application. The formulation is designed to maintain anhydrous stability until the user initiates activation, ensuring the microbes are alive and metabolically active at the time of use.

Viability Data: Strain-Specific Performance

To support transparency, we conduct viability testing at multiple time points:
  • At time of packaging (T=0) 
  • Post-packaging shelf stability (Viability over time at high room temperature (25C)
  • Immediately post-activation by the user (T=0 after activation)
  • Up to 30 days after activation (Viability over time at high room temperature (25C) during product recommended use)

CFU counts are measured using standard microbiological plating methods. Below are representative viability graphs for each strain: PS: We conduct several other measurements that you can learn about in this section.

Our Approach

Select

Our team of scientists examines scientific publications and partners with universities or strain discovery companies to choose probiotics for our products. 

The key criteria for selection include:

  1. The probiotic must be safe and included on the FDA’s GRAS list.
  2. Credentialed journals must publish refereed scientific publications that demonstrate the benefits of the probiotic under consideration.
  3. Ideally, the probiotic should originate from the human microbiome.

Develop

Once a probiotic is chosen, different strains will be obtained either from the ATCC cell bank or our manufacturing partners. 

  1. Each strain will be formulated to create stable dry probiotic
  2. Each strain will undergo evaluation on our baseline Bloom platform to assess compatibility. 
  3. Subsequently, Bloom media and formulations will be developed for strains that meet the baseline compatibility criteria. 
  4. Product concepts will then be created and subjected to various tests.

Test

Extensive testing will be conducted before finalizing a formulation and proceeding to production.

  1. Stability and purity of the Probiotic material: Our probiotics are generated through fermentation, followed by a formulation process that safeguards their cell wall integrity and viability during downstream drying. The formulated cells undergo a drying process to yield dormant, shelf-stable cells. The viability of the dry product and the presence of any non-target microorganisms will be assessed once the product is ready. The powder must contain only the intended probiotic at the specified concentration for that batch. Any impurity will necessitate the rejection of the batch and a restart of the process. formulation and drying process should also provide a long shelf-life at room temperature. During development, we will use accelerated stability testing to quickly assess if reformulation is needed. Real-time stability testing will be done on candidate formulation. 
  2. Stability and purity of the bloom media: Each bloom media is tailored for a specific probiotic and must be sterile, containing zero microbes. Additionally, the media must retain its sterility within the packaging. T=0 and overtime testing will be done to assess the purity of the media as well as maintenance of its physical stability assessing any sedimentation or separation. 
  3. Safety of the texturizing vehicle (cream/lotion): Our texturizing vehicle, whether it be a lotion or cream, must pass the safety substantiation testing soon to be mandated by the FDA. It must also comply with the FDA’s permissible microbial load standards. Throughout development, our team establishes procedures to ensure contamination-free texturizing vehicles. Samples of the final formulation are sent to our testing facility partners for standard safety substantiation testing.
  4. Compatibility of the texturizing vehicle and probiotic: The chosen probiotic will be blended at various concentrations with the texturizing vehicle and incubated for a minimum of 7 days to evaluate compatibility. The data collected will inform formulation adjustments and for final formulation will be published for customer awareness.
  5. Effectiveness of the packaging approach in maintaining product purity and quality: Packaging plays a vital role as it must offer both aesthetic appeal and protection against moisture, oxygen, and light to ensure a shelf-stable product. The packaging process must prevent any contamination. purity of the product at multiple points during packaging will be tested and adjustments to the process will be made to guarantee high quality packaged products.

Produce

  1. Upon completing all tests, ensuring compliance with FDA cosmetic regulations, and meeting our stringent quality standards, our production team will commence the manufacturing and packaging of the target product. 
  2. Utilizing the final product, we will perform an additional series of safety validation tests.
  3. In collaboration with our early adopter customers, we will evaluate the probiotic’s efficacy on different skin types against prior studies to robustly substantiate claims for our cosmetic products.
